Advocate of Democracy or Suppressor of Dissent?
Alexandre de Moraes, the prominent Justice on Brazil's Supreme Federal Tribunal (STF), has emerged as a polarizing figure in recent times. His supporters hail him as a steadfast guardian of Brazilian democracy, while his detractors accuse him of being a heavy-handed suppressor of dissent. Moraes has been at the forefront of several high-profile cases involving allegations of corruption, as well as efforts to suppress disinformation online. Critics argue that his actions represent an excessive of power, while advocates maintain that he is indispensable for safeguarding Brazil's fragile democratic institutions.
